7. SITE WIRING REQUIREMENTS
IP‐DECT Base Stations should be connected to the PoE Ports on the
Ethernet Switch using Cat5e Ethernet U/UTP cable
(Belden Type: 1583E.00B100) or equivalent, Aidcall Part No. YW1731.
Connect the PoE Switch and IP‐DECT Base Stations using Cat5e RJ45
wall sockets and Cat5e Patch Leads. Wire between the wall sockets using Cat5e Ethernet cable.
The maximum cable length must not exceed 100 metres. Make all 8 connections.

DECT Repeaters should be connected to the 12V/2A Battery Backed PSU
using 8 Core alarm cable, Aidcall Part No. YW1730.
Connect a maximum of 6 Repeaters per PSU, the maximum
cable length must not exceed 100 metres.

DECT Repeaters are supplied with a short RJ11 power lead; YELLOW = 12V & BLACK = 0V.
